Constantius I caesar, 293 – 305.
Aureus, Treveri 305, AV 5.41 g. CONSTAN – TIVS NOB C Laureate head r. Rev. HERCVLI CONSER – AVGG ET CAESS NN Hercules standing facing, head l., leaning with r. hand on club and holding bow in l.; lion's skin over l. shoulder and quiver behind r. shoulder. In exergue, TR. C –. RIC 45. Depeyrot 10B/7. Beaurains 362. Calicó 4836 (these dies).
A wonderful portrait of fine style and a lovely reddish tone. An unobtrusive edge nick
at three o'clock on obverse and minor marks on obverse, otherwise extremely fine
Ex Beaussant Lefèvre sale 2 July 2015, 15. From the Beaurains (Arras) Hoard of 1922.
